Apple maturity testing will occur weekly for the west central region beginning now through the end of harvest. Reports will be sent out every week following the Michigan State University Extension fruit team apple maturity calls on Wednesday mornings.

In the west central region, early apple varieties of Paula Red, Premier Honeycrisp, and Minneiska are being harvested this week. Brookfield and Pacific strains of Gala and Honeycrisp are still immature. Fruit size is variable across sites.

Weather over the past few days has been mild with high temperatures in the 70s and lows dipping down into the upper 40s to the low 60s across the region. Storms brought much needed rain in the region on Wednesday, Aug 26. Temperatures will warm up into the upper 70s and low 80s this weekend and going into next week, and lows will be in the 50s and 60s. Cool nighttime temperatures will enhance red color development, which is needed, especially for early apple varieties.

How to read maturity tables

Each week, an apple maturity report will be provided and will include average values for several apple samples for varieties nearing maturity. Maximum and minimum values are included in tables below for the highest and lowest individual fruits evaluated for each, to give a full spectrum of maturity. Samples included in the reports have been untreated with ReTain or Harvista, unless otherwise noted. Samples were collected from 2-5 locations in Oceana County.

Maturity information for the West Central region

Note that apple maturity is occurring earlier than normal this season with variability between orchard blocks and sites. Be sure to test maturity block by block.

Premier Honeycrisp

Fruit were sampled from three locations on Aug. 24 in Oceana County. Individual samples represent fruit closest to maturity or “first pick” fruit in each block. Red color has improved with warm daytime temperatures and cool nighttime temperatures. Background color is yellow green. Starch rating is 6.4. Pressure is 12.1 lbs on average, and Brix are fair at 10.7. Average fruit diameter is 3.1 in.

A note about Premier Honeycrisp: Wait for acceptable varietal flavor and color to develop before picking. Picking fruit and getting it into the market early seems like an edge but will hurt repeat sales of this strain and standard Honeycrisp.

Bitter pit may develop on fruit in some locations. As a reminder, fruit that are high risk or are more susceptible to bitter pit development may be in blocks with younger trees, high-risk rootstocks, high-vigor trees, or low crop loads. Large fruit are also more susceptible to bitter pit development than small fruit. High bitter pit-risk fruit should be cooled quickly to the recommended 38 degrees Fahrenheit storage temperature, as conditioning will exacerbate bitter pit. High risk fruit should be marketed as soon as possible. Fruit intended for longer storage should be pre-conditioned, with recommended conditions of 50 F (room temperature) for 5-7 days.

Minneiska

Minneiska fruit were sampled at two locations on Aug. 24 in Oceana County. Red color development has improved from last week to 86%. Background color is yellow. Starch is variable depending on site and the average rating is 3.6. Sugar levels are good at 12.0 Brix. Some growers will be harvesting this variety later next week. Average fruit diameter was 2.7 in, and fruit size is variable from site to site.

Gala

Gala fruit were sampled from four locations in Oceana County on Aug. 24. Samples in the table below are for Brookfield and Pacific Gala. Fruit at one site was treated with ReTain. Red color improved from last week and is 84.7%, and background color is yellow at 1.6. Fruit firmness is similar to last week at an average of 21.4 lbs of pressure. Starch is an average of 1.9. Sugars are an average of 10.6 Brix. Average fruit diameter is 2.6 in.

Honeycrisp

Fruit were sampled from four locations on Aug. 24 in Oceana County. Fruit are still immature. Average pressure is 18.1 lbs, and starch rating was 1.2. Sugars are at 11.3 Brix. Average fruit diameter is 2.9 in.

September Wonder Fuji

Fruit were sampled from three locations on Aug. 24 and 25 in Oceana County. Average fruit weight was 143.5 kg. Average red color development is 47.6%, and background color is green at 3.9. Pressure is 16.1 lbs, and starch rating is 2.6. Sugars are at 10.7 Brix. Average fruit diameter is 2.7 in.

Apple maturity sampling parameters

  • Color % = the visual percentage of red color from 0 to 100; range is of all fruits tested. Indicates surface area covered in red and intensity of red color.
  • Background color: 5 = Green, 1 = Yellow; range is of all fruits tested.
  • Firmness in pounds pressure = measured with a Güss Fruit Texture Analyzer; range is of all fruits tested.
  • Starch For Honeycrisp: will typically be rated using the standard Michigan State University starch scale (1-8). However, a separate starch chart for Honeycrisp Apples developed by Washington State University (scale 1-6) also exists.
  • Brix = % sugar measured with Atago PAL-1 Pocket Refractometer
